Morlais Paavola
An eladrin, resident of the lands near the city of Kalawesi-Nerridera. His brother Telor and sister-in-law Ceridwen Rantula were the parents of Iarwenys Naïlo; his son Tristyn is Iarwenys' cousin and compatriot in the Convocation. His wife, Siani, perished in a flood some years before his brother and sister-in-law disappeared during an expedition to the plane of Limbo, pursuing the mystery of the mad god Tizaraeus and his theft of secrets from the goddess Ioun's Archive.
When they disappeared, Morlais took his niece Iarwenys in for a short time, before sending her to the Convocation to be educated and trained. Recently, he gave her the message her parents had received, that sent them on that ill-fated expedition, with the following comment: "I watched my brother and sister-in-law walk away to their doom. I could not speed their child on as well. Not until I thought there might be some hope she could survive it."
Morlais is a skilled architect and builder, a gift he tends to minimize as "I am not an adventurer, but I know my way around building a house."
